Not worth the trouble.
I bought this car because it seemed to fit my lifestyle and was told by the dealer that they last a very long time. The 2010 Subaru Impreza is the best car if you live in the snow or dirt. But for day to day commute, it is not worth the trouble. Made mostly inside of cheap materials, from the cheap sound system and plastic interior, the only thing of value is the all-wheel drive system. Unfortunately, that part is under the car.

Impreza great first car.
I bought (or financed to buy) my Impreza while I was in college. I've had it for almost 9 years, and it's traveled with me short distances to friend's houses and very long distances across the country. Currently, my car has over 125,000 miles and is still going strong. The car has a smaller build and is very easy to control. One of the benefits of buying a Subaru is that all (but 1) of their cars has all-wheel drive, which helps with ease of control in steering and maneuvering. The style of the body still feels very contemporary, even as an almost 9-year-old car. The interior is cloth, and this has started to become harder to clear. I have a dog, and the hair is very difficult to get off the seats. The fuel economy isn't as great as other cars -- it's about 19 mpg city and 24 mpg hwy. This is partially due to the car having all-wheel drive, which I consider a benefit overall. The fuel tank is rather large -- almost 16 gallons, so I can go a while without filling up the tank. I don't have to make too many trips to the gas station. This car has travelled from San Diego, CA, all the way to Atlanta, GA, and seen the whole south with.
